shut in Russian

shut in Russian is закры́ть, закрыва́ть — shut means to close something, such as a door, book, or business.

shut in Russian

закры́ть
verb
Pronounced: zakryt
(transitive) To confine in an enclosed area; to enclose.
закрыва́ть
verb
Pronounced: zakryvat
(transitive) To confine in an enclosed area; to enclose.

What does "shut" mean?

  1. verb To close something, such as a door, book, or business.
    "Please shut the window, it's getting cold."
  2. adj Closed.
    "The door was shut when we arrived."
